2 Navy SEALs die in training accident at Virginia pool

Published April 28, 2015FoxNews.com

http://www.foxnews.com/us/2015/04/28...ntcmp=trending

The Navy says a second SEAL has died following a training accident in a swimming pool at a base in Virginia.

Lt. David Lloyd tells media outlets that Special Warfare Operator 1st Class Brett Allen Marihugh of Livonia, Michigan, died Sunday.

The 34-year-old Marihugh and 32-year-old Special Warfare Operator 1st Class Seth Cody Lewis of Queens, New York, were found unresponsive on Friday at the bottom of the Combat Swimming Training Facility at Joint Expeditionary Base Little Creek-Fort Story. Lewis died Friday.

I've been to that pool. It's a water obstacle course that puts you into the rafters. A fall could certainly knock you out. A collision could knock out 2. It was not an easy obstacle course. Swimming climbing jumping falling.

Sorta like the American Ninja course.
